Listeners to our music-related podcast, Desert Planet Discs will be familiar with ‘friend of the show’ F-105 aka Din, who’s Star Wars influenced songs have been delighting fans at events across the world over the past few years.

During lockdown he released ‘F-105 II: Side B’, an acoustic mini-album, which will form half of the next F-105 album, when restrictions allow the full band to get back to recording together.
